Had a 13 hr. layover at this airport. Sounds long but because of the airport's facilities, it didn't feel that long. I used their rest and relax area which was full of resting couches, recliner seats and massage chairs. There was a free use of the shower and no need to bring your hand carry luggage everywhere you go since there was a secured area you can check it in while waiting for your flight. The airport also have a massage and spa center, a fancy restaurant snd a transit hotel if you want your own room.

Big modern airport but with processes in the dark ages. On arrival going through immigration was a nightmare, only 4 officers operating for non-Koreans, maybe they are trying to compete with the US for slow processing of foreign nationals. On departure it was not much better during the morning rush hour, only 8 of the 10 security scanning lines security operating and few enough security points as it is. You would think that a modern international airport would have more than 8 security screening stations. It took me over 30 minutes to get through and I was told as it was a Saturday it wasn't busy. There is a fast track but it's not well signed and I was stuck in the morass which is general security screening before any body tells you. The signage is a bit odd as well there seems to be lots of signs (or people) pointing at the thing once you've arrived but no indication how to get there in the first place

This is about the 10th time I've arrived at ICN airport and it seems that the airport makes no effort to meet passenger expectations. Again I spent 1 hour in the foreigner line to enter Korea, after walking for 30 minutes from the gate. Long walking times, consistent long waiting times at Customs. There were 10 customs lines, of which 7 were empty lines for Koreans and 3 lines for thousands of queuing foreigners. Staff confirmed to me that in the early mornings there are always long queues. When asked why no action is taken to improve a friendly smile comes. Sorry but this makes the airport user unfriendly. Add to this the very long walking distances, the 1 hour travel from Seoul city and you have a total travel time of 3-4 hours from arrival to hotel. Not really competitive.

Airport I visit regularly due to connections out of central Asia. Overall the airport is clean and the transfer is efficient. The departure gates are clean and WIFI is available. Facilities and restaurant options are very disappointing. Currently a new food section has been built but this involves waiting in a line for a seat. For a airport of this size they have definitely not focused on other facilities. The best option if you have a long transfer wait is to use the facilities through customs. The airport has much better options, movie theatre, restaurants etc in the train station area on the outside of the terminal. One good option to use if you have 5 hr plus wait is the free tours, I have used this before and found it a great way to pass the time if you have a long transfer.
